The Final Countdown: Intel-Powered Mac minis Join the Vintage Ranks

The final Intel-powered Mac mini has been deemed 'vintage' by Apple, signaling the end of an era for this iconic desktop.

Apple has updated its list of vintage and obsolete products, marking the 2018 Intel Mac mini and iPhone 6s as now ‘vintage.’ The 2018 Mac mini is particularly significant, being the last remaining Intel model to receive this designation. According to Apple's definitions:

  • Vintage: Products that were discontinued between 5 and 7 years ago.
  • Obsolete: Products that were discontinued more than 7 years ago. Apple guarantees service and parts availability for the first 5 years after a product is no longer sold, but support may become limited or unavailable once a device reaches vintage status. All older Intel Mac minis are now considered obsolete.
